Job Title: Continuous Improvement and Project Management Intern

Veritiv's Internship Program offers a unique opportunity to gain real-world experience, work on team projects, participate in social events, engage in volunteer work, and receive professional development training. This full-time, hybrid internship runs from June 2 to August 8, 2025.

Job Purpose:

As a Continuous Process Improvement & Project Management Intern at Veritiv, you will be responsible for leading and/or participating in a strategic continuous process improvement project aimed at realizing synergies and providing significant value across the Veritiv enterprise.

This role involves identifying and analyzing current state business conditions/processes and deficiencies, and implementing improvement projects through cross-functional team involvement.

You will provide input in analytical tools and solution development to management, process owners, users, and key stakeholders on efficiencies and effectiveness of controls and recommend procedural changes.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Collaborate with multiple internal customers on projects and presentations.
  • Identify opportunities to streamline process improvements.
  • Take ownership of a project and assist other team members to support company initiatives.
Additional Responsibilities & Qualifications:
  • Project planning - utilize lean six sigma methodologies, work with business sponsors and project team members, develop executable project plan including timelines, milestones, resource requirements, systems support change, training, and communication plans.
  • Project execution - drive ownership and accountability for executing tasks on time and on quality. Establish project team meeting cadence and provide visibility to key stakeholders of progress against key milestones, next steps, and issues or barriers to execution.
  • Project valuation - understand and quantify the business case supporting the strategic initiative and execute the projects on budget and on time.
  • Report on risks, issues, and barriers to successful execution of initiatives required to deliver value creation targets.
  • Implement change management strategy and support for specific strategic Veritiv integration initiatives including: interventions / solutions intended to create alignment, ensure process understanding, and move employees up commitment curve.
  • Develop, implement and track organizational readiness metrics prior to change initiative implementation.
  • Pursuing a Business Administration and Industrial & Systems Engineering degree is preferred.
  • Six Sigma Green Belt or Black Belt Certification preferred.
